IT for Change is undertaking a collaborative research study with support
from UNDP New York on 'ICTs for Participatory Local Development', the
outcomes of which will provide a roadmap for a systemic application of
ICTs across development domains and processes, in a manner that
transforms community- and citizen-centric dimensions of local
development.
We are seeking researchers or organisations from the global South to
collaborate on this project. Please see the Call for Research Proposals
(http://www.itforchange.net/images/call_for_proposals.pdf), and download
the full project proposal
(http://www.itforchange.net/images/itfc_proposal_undp_local_development.pdf=
) for further details. Four partners will be selected and will work alongsi=
de IT for Change for the duration of the project, each of whom will underta=
ke two to three in-depth case studies on ICT systems in their local regions=
.
At this stage we urgently seek short descriptions of potential candidate
initiatives from prospective partners. The most relevant among the
initiatives will be selected for in-depth study. Please send a maximum
one page description at the earliest to ITfC@ITforChange.net
